What Factors Should You Consider When Choosing the Best and Easiest Coffee Maker?

When choosing the best and easiest coffee maker, several key factors should be considered to ensure a satisfying brewing experience.

  • Type of Coffee Maker: Different types of coffee makers cater to various preferences, such as drip, single-serve, French press, or espresso machines. Drip coffee makers are generally the easiest and most common, while single-serve machines offer convenience but might have higher long-term costs due to pod purchases.
  • Ease of Use: The simplicity of operating the coffee maker is essential, especially for those who want a quick and hassle-free brewing process. Look for features like one-touch brewing, programmable settings, and intuitive controls to streamline your morning routine.
  • Cleaning and Maintenance: A coffee maker that is easy to clean will save you time and effort. Consider models with removable parts, dishwasher-safe components, and self-cleaning functions that minimize maintenance and keep your brewer in good condition.
  • Size and Capacity: The size of the coffee maker should fit your kitchen space and meet your brewing needs. If you often entertain guests, a larger capacity model might be ideal, while individuals or small households may prefer a compact machine.
  • Brewing Time: The speed at which a coffee maker brews coffee is a crucial factor for those with busy mornings. Some machines can brew a full pot in just a few minutes, while others may take longer, so choose one that aligns with your schedule.
  • Temperature Control: The ideal brewing temperature is vital for extracting the best flavor from coffee grounds. Look for coffee makers that allow you to adjust the brewing temperature or ensure they reach the optimal range for a delicious cup of coffee.
  • Budget: Coffee makers come in a wide range of prices, so it’s important to set a budget before shopping. While higher-priced models often offer more features and better quality, there are plenty of affordable options that can still provide a great coffee experience.
  • Brand Reputation and Reviews: Researching brand reputation and reading customer reviews can provide insights into the reliability and performance of different coffee makers. Look for brands known for quality and models that consistently receive positive feedback from users.

What Types of Coffee Makers Are Available and Which Are the Easiest to Use?

There are several types of coffee makers available, each with its own benefits and ease of use.

  • Drip Coffee Maker: This is one of the most common types of coffee makers, featuring a simple design that allows for easy brewing of multiple cups at once. You just fill the reservoir with water, add coffee grounds to a filter, and start the machine; it does the rest, making it an excellent choice for those who want convenience.
  • Single-Serve Pod Coffee Maker: Known for their ease of use, these machines use pre-packaged coffee pods to brew a single cup at a time. You simply insert a pod, add water, and press a button, making it perfect for individuals or small households where brewing a whole pot isn’t necessary.
  • French Press: This manual method involves steeping coffee grounds in hot water before pressing down a plunger to separate the grounds from the liquid. While it requires a bit more effort than automatic machines, it allows for a rich and flavorful cup of coffee, appealing to those who enjoy hands-on brewing.
  • Pour-Over Coffee Maker: This method involves pouring hot water over coffee grounds in a filter, allowing for precise control over brewing time and temperature. While it may take a little practice to perfect, many coffee enthusiasts find the resulting brew to be worth the effort, making it a rewarding experience.
  • Espresso Machine: These machines can be more complex but are favored for making concentrated coffee drinks like espressos and lattes. Many models offer automatic features that simplify the brewing process, but they generally require a bit more knowledge and maintenance compared to simpler coffee makers.
  • Aeropress: This compact and portable device uses air pressure to push hot water through coffee grounds, resulting in a quick brew. Its straightforward design and easy cleanup make it an excellent option for coffee lovers on the go or those who want a quick cup without a lot of fuss.

How Does a Drip Coffee Maker Compare to Other Types for Ease of Brewing?

Type Ease of Use Brew Time Maintenance Coffee Quality Cost Range Size/Capacity
Drip Coffee Maker Very easy; just add water and coffee grounds. Typically 5-10 minutes for a full pot. Regular cleaning of the carafe and filter basket needed. Good for drip coffee; consistent flavor. $20 – $200 depending on features. Typically brews 4-12 cups per cycle.
French Press Requires more steps; involves steeping and pressing. About 4 minutes to brew. Needs thorough cleaning after each use. Rich flavor; can be bitter if over-steeped. $15 – $50. Usually makes 1-2 cups per batch.
Single-Serve Pod Machine Extremely convenient; just insert pod and press a button. Usually under 2 minutes per cup. Simple, but pods create waste and machines need descaling. Great flavor; single servings can be less complex. $30 – $300. Single cup at a time.
Aeropress Moderate; requires some technique for optimal results. About 2-3 minutes for brewing. Easy to clean; just rinse parts after use. Excellent flavor; depends on grind size and pressure. $25 – $50. Typically brews 1-3 cups at a time.
